Special Needs Shopping With Santa at The Monkey’s Uncle

December 11, 2023 @ 6:30 pm - 8:30 pm

Do you have a special needs child that loves the holidays but needs just the right conditions to make it extra special for them? Take them to the Monkey’s Uncle and their Special Needs Shopping evening!
From their website:
“Due to the overwhelming response, we are happy to again host a special needs shopping event from 6:30pm-8:30pm. We understand that your kiddo may just not be having it that day, and if that’s the case its totally fine!
This is a SPECIAL NEEDS only private shopping event – with special guest, Santa!!! It’s ok to stim! It’s ok to jump! It’s ok to flap! It’s ok to scream! It’s ok run! We will lock the door, we will turn down the lights , we will put Disney+ on TV! We will have a crash bean bag ready! Whatever it takes to make your shopping experience comfortable and successful!!!
We will have some extra hands onsite for whatever your kiddo needs.
YES – this is an all inclusive special needs shopping and meet and greet with Santa for special needs families. We have a wheelchair ramp as well, and a free private parking lot.
Come on over if you need pictures of the shop for a social story to prep send us a message!
Doors will be closed to the general public so our special needs community can have a stress free shopping experience.”
